The stars are still lining up to face John Cena.

John Cena will finally hang up his jorts at Saturday Night’s Main Event on December 13. To mark the occasion, a new tournament has been created to determine the legend’s last opponent.

When the tournament was announced, Cena said that it could even include stars not under contract with WWE. This sparked wild speculation online with all kinds of names thrown into the mix, including Matt Cardona.

Although now known for his exploits on the independent circuit, Cardona has a history with Cena in WWE, where he wrestled as Zack Ryder. To add to the speculation, Cardona recently returned to the company as part of TNA’s takeover of NXT.

During a new interview on Notsam Wrestling, Cardona refused to rule out taking a spot in the ‘Last Time Is Now’ tournament.

“What does my entrance music say? What does my gear say? What does my butt say when you read my trunks?… It says ‘Alwayz Ready.’ So I’ve made a career out of being always ready, and I’ve said it for years, if the phone rings, I’ll have a conversation… Listen, this is an opportunity — an ultimate opportunity for anybody. So, who could it be?”

Seth Rollins Pays Special Tribute To John Cena

Meanwhile, Seth Rollins has sent his love to John Cena as he remains on the sidelines following surgery. Rollins described Cena as a great friend and “one of the best to ever do it” as he closes on retirement.

Unfortunately for Rollins, he’s set to miss around six more months of action after undergoing surgery.

Rollins and Cena last shared the ring at Elimination Chamber back in March. They last met in a televised singles match in June 2016.
